Safety Concerns for Female Prison Guards

Female prison guards in California are facing trauma due to a policy that allows trans-identifying male prisoners to be searched by female guards upon request. This policy has led to extreme discomfort among correction officers, with one former officer expressing that being forced to strip male inmates goes against their training. The policy mandates compliance from female guards or they could face penalties or termination. The focus on gender ideology over the safety and well-being of women is highlighted as a detrimental aspect of California's prison policies.
